Anomali To Provide Threat-Sharing Expertise To U.S. House of Representatives

REDWOOD CITY, CA--(November 15, 2017) - Anomali, provider of market-leading threat intelligence solutions, announced today it will be appearing before the U.S House of Representatives Homeland Security Committee. Patricia Cagliostro, Federal Solutions Architect Manager, will testify regarding the value of public-private cyber threat information sharing.

The Homeland Security Committee invited Anomali to share its expertise as the first company to automatically share threat intelligence with the Department of Homeland Security’s Automated Indicator Sharing program (AIS). The Anomali threat intelligence platform offers out-of-the-box integration with DHS AIS and facilitates cyber intelligence sharing communities.

“We have long supported the Department of Homeland Security and their threat sharing initiatives,” stated Hugh Njemanze, Anomali chief executive officer. We are proud that Anomali was first to fully integrate two-way threat sharing capabilities with AIS. Our community of enterprises strongly values the ability to receive and contribute threats with the DHS.”

The public hearing will take place Wednesday, November 15, 2017 @ 2:00pm ET. It can be viewed live in a streaming webcast at: https://homeland.house.gov/hearing/maximizing-value-cyber-threat-information-sharing/.
